Factors Affecting Cost

Poly Lifting involves the use of polyurethane foam to lift and level structures such as sidewalks, driveways, and slabs in Prairie Grove, AR. This method provides a non-invasive and efficient solution for addressing uneven surfaces caused by ground settling or shifting. Understanding the typical scope and associated considerations can help in planning a project effectively.

  • Materials: Polyurethane foam is lightweight, durable, and suitable for various soil conditions in Prairie Grove.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ential slabs to larger commercial areas, with lifting depths and surface areas influencing complexity.
  • Labor Complexity: The process generally requires minimal excavation, making it less labor-intensive compared to traditional methods.
  • Permitting: Local regulations may require permits for certain lifting projects, especially in commercial or public areas.
  • Extras: Additional services may include surface repairs, sealing, or stabilization to ensure long-term performance.
